Abstract


Ischemic stroke is a serious complication during the perioperative period of cardiacsurgery. Endovascular mechanial thrombectomy is an effective treatment for acute ischemic stroke,especially for patients after cardiac surgery who cannot undergo intravenous thrombolysis. However, for thisspecific patients in the perioperative period of cardiac surgery, the proportion of mechanial thrombectomy issignificantly lower than in non⁃cardiac surgery patients. The therapeutic effect of mechanial thrombectomy in this context is not yet fully clear and require extensive clinical research for further validation.
